What is the cheapest month to fly from Bakersfield to Austin?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Bakersfield to Austin,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Bakersfield to Austin is January, where tickets cost $278 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are November and March,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$487 and $448 respectively.

FAQs for booking flights from Bakersfield to Austin

  • What is the cheapest flight from Bakersfield to Austin?

    In the last 3 days, the lowest price for a flight from Bakersfield to Austin was $299 for a one-way ticket and $278 for a round-trip.

  • Do I need a passport to fly between Bakersfield and Austin?

    No

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from Bakersfield to Austin?

    When flying out of Bakersfield you will be using Bakersfield Meadows Field. You will be landing at Austin, also known as Austin Bergstrom.

  • Which aircraft models fly most regularly from Bakersfield to Austin?

    We unfortunately don’t have that data for this specific route.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Bakersfield to Austin?

    Star Alliance, and oneworld are the airline alliances operating flights between Bakersfield and Austin, with Star Alliance being the most commonly used for this route.
